Name: Ian Shoemaker
Position Title: Head Football Coach
Hometown: Graham, Wash.
Why did you choose Central? Central has a winning tradition. It is also a great location and Washington is my home state.
What unique ability does your role give you? I get to impact the lives of great student-athletes
What is the best thing about working at Central? The People
What achievement are you most proud of? Becoming the head football coach at CWU.
What is something people may not know about you? I have three younger brothers who all coach football.
Who is your favorite professional sports team? All of the Seattle teams.
What is your favorite food? Grandma's ginger chicken and yakisoba
What kind of music do you listen to? Classic Southern Rock.
What is the last book you read? Audrey Bunny, by Angie Smith to help put Quinn to bed. But the last book read for myself is
Rise by Daniel Rodriguez.
What was your childhood ambition? Astronaut
What was your very first job? I split wood for a logging company
What is your most prized possession? My family
Do you have a nickname? If so, how did you get it? Shoe, it's just short for Shoemaker
In your free time you like too… Spend time with my family and golf.
One word that describes you: Committed
